What does the “small things” in the novel refer to?

AMinor objects in the family home

BEveryday moments that have significant emotional impact

CInsignificant details in the plot

DSmall things in the surroundings

Answer:

B. Everyday moments that have significant emotional impact

Read Explanation:

The “small things” refer to seemingly insignificant actions and emotions that shape the characters’ lives in profound ways
